How Our Frozen Pipe Water Removal Process Works
When you call us for emergency frozen pipe water removal services, our team will spring into action to contain the damage and prevent further issues. We’ll quickly inspect your property to identify the source of the problem, assess the extent of the damage, and develop a plan to address it. Our team will then work to remove standing water and dry out your property using specialized equipment to speed up the process and prevent further damage. We’ll also take steps to prevent mold growth and structural damage ensuring that your property is safe and secure.
Step 1: Assess and Contain the Damage
Our team will quickly inspect your property to identify the source of the problem and assess the extent of the damage. We’ll then work to contain the damage, preventing further water from flowing into the affected area.
Step 2: Remove Standing Water
We’ll use industrial vacuums and high-velocity air movers to remove standing water from your property. This step is critical in preventing further damage and mold growth.
Step 3: Dry Out Your Property
Our team will use specialized equipment to dry out your property, including air movers, dehumidifiers, and desiccants. We’ll work to speed up the drying process ensuring that your property is safe and secure.
Step 4: Repair and Restore Your Property
Once the drying process is complete, our team will work with you to repair and restore your property. We’ll address any structural damage replace damaged materials, and ensure that your property is safe and secure.

Frozen Pipe Water Removal Cost in Harker Heights, TX
The cost of frozen pipe water removal services can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Harker Heights, TX. Our team will provide you with a detailed estimate of the costs involved and help you understand what you can expect.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Emergency Response and Assessment | $500 – $2,500 | The severity of the damage and the size of the affected area. |
| Standing Water Removal | $1,000 – $5,000 | The amount of water involved and the type of equipment needed. |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$500 – $2,000 | The size of the affected area and the number of equipment needed. |
| Repair and Restoration | $1,000 – $10,000 | The extent of the damage and the type of materials needed for repair. |

Common Questions About Frozen Pipe Water Removal
Q: What causes frozen pipes?
A: Frozen pipes are usually caused by prolonged exposure to cold temperatures, which can cause the water in the pipes to freeze and expand, leading to a burst pipe. You can prevent frozen pipes by insulating exposed pipes in unheated areas, such as the garage or basement, and keeping your home warm during extremely cold weather.
